A variety of custom door alternatives are offered, enabling house owners to select based upon their unique style and requirements. Some popular types consist of:
1. Entry Doors
These doors are the impression of your home and can be customised in different styles, finishes, and materials.
2. Interior Doors
Interior doors can be developed to develop connection within the home or to stand out as a function. Choices include bi-fold, pocket, or conventional panel doors.
3. Outdoor Patio and Sliding Doors
These doors provide a smooth transition from indoor to outdoor spaces and can be customised to optimise views and take advantage of the natural light.
4. Security Doors
Customised security doors provide special styles while making sure safety through enhanced products and locking systems.
5. Garage Doors
Custom garage doors can show the architectural style of the home, using materials like wood composites or vinyl for resilience and style.
6. Biometric and Smart Doors
For the tech-savvy house owner, smart doors can be geared up with the current technology for improved security and benefit.

Q4: What maintenance is required for customised doors?
A: Maintenance mainly depends upon the material. For wooden doors, routine sealing and finish may be required, while fiberglass and metal might need less upkeep.
Q5: Are customised doors energy effective?
A: Custom doors can be designed with energy efficiency in mind, using insulation and weather condition sealing to decrease energy loss and enhance convenience.
